【24h】

Controller placement methods analysis

机译:控制器放置方法分析

获取原文
获取原文并翻译 | 示例

摘要

Software-Defined Networking (SDN) offers flexibility and programmability to the network infrastructure through the introduction of a controller. However, the controller introduces extra delay into the system as new data flows must query the controller for instructions of how to route traffic. This becomes an increasing problem for large scale and delay sensitive networks such as those found in high-criticality infrastructure. The delay introduced can be minimised by optimal placement of the controller or decreased further by introducing additional controllers. Although the problem of optimal placement for multiple controllers is known to be NP hard, approximations can be used. The analysis of four different methods has therefore been conducted and looks at the scalability, through the lens of complexity. It is found the four methods, full search, linear programming, local search and an adapted version of the k-means++ algorithm, vary significantly in their complexity. It is also found that the accuracy of the methods varies with the complexity, creating a definitive trade-off between the two attributes.
机译:软件定义网络(SDN)通过引入控制器为网络基础架构提供了灵活性和可编程性。但是,由于新的数据流必须向控制器查询有关如何路由流量的指令,因此控制器会给系统带来额外的延迟。对于大规模和延迟敏感的网络,例如在高关键性基础设施中发现的网络,这已成为一个日益严重的问题。引入的延迟可以通过控制器的最佳放置来最小化,或者通过引入其他控制器来进一步降低。尽管已知多个控制器的最佳放置问题是NP难题,但可以使用近似值。因此,已经进行了四种不同方法的分析,并从复杂性的角度探讨了可伸缩性。发现四种方法,完全搜索,线性编程,局部搜索和k-means ++算法的改进版本,其复杂性差异很大。还发现方法的准确性随复杂度而变化,从而在两个属性之间产生确定的权衡。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号